The research estimates the population coverage potential of a selected eVTOL model and compares it to that of the Airbus H125, a conventional helicopter commonly used in aeromedical operations across Brazil. Using a Geographic Information System (GIS) spatial analyses were performed based on operational ranges, identifying populated areas within reach of hospitals equipped with adult Intensive Care Unit beds. Data from the Humanitarian Data Exchange (HDX) and Brazil’s Ministry of Health supported the analysis. After filtering eVTOL models by technical feasibility and technological maturity, the Joby S4 was selected due to its extended range and load capacity. The findings indicate that while helicopters can cover a broad area from a few operational bases, eVTOLs require a larger number of strategically distributed bases to achieve similar population coverage. Our findings show that network expansion with eVTOLs is economically viable if the total operating costs per eVTOL base do not exceed roughly 3.6 times those of an equivalent helicopter base.
